Case of the Plaintiff/petitioner:-
1. The instant execution case arose out of a partition suit being CS no. 3 of 2005 in respect of Premise no. 88/2A, Rafi Ahmed Kidwai Road, Kolkata-700013 along with other proprieties, which was compromised between the parties and one preliminary decree was passed on 8th March , 2005 by consent of the parties to the suit. Thereafter, parties to the suit arrived at a settlement and Terms of Settlement was signed by the parties and their respective Ld. Advocates filed before the Hon’ble Court on 19th December, 2007 when final Decree was passed by this Hon’ble Court in terms of settlement. Thereafter, on 24th September, 2013 Hon’ble Court allowed the application filed by the petitioner seeking certified copy of the decree dated 19th December, 2007 and that was allowed by the Court directing the department to issue certified copy within a week. Plaintiff/petitioner in terms of that decree, plaintiff became the sole and absolute owner of Lot ‘A’ of premises no. 88/2A, Rafi Ahmed Kidwai Road, Kolkata-700013. Lot ‘B’ and ‘C’ of the said premises were allotted to the original defendant no. 1 & 2(since deceased).

The executing court must determine questions arising between parties to the decree without modifying it, and procedural irregularities should not defeat substantive rights.
A consent decree can be challenged for fraud but if the person alleging fraud has benefited, they may be estopped from raising objections in execution proceedings.
An ex parte decree that is cryptic and non-compliant with procedural requirements cannot be executed; necessary amendments to parties and relief sought must be pursued to validate execution.
A consent decree is valid and binding on the parties only if the consent is given voluntarily and with full knowledge of the implications of the decree.
